Relay Outputs (R41,080)
This table shows the current status of the relays. A reading of 0 means that the relay
function is not asserted and a 1 means that it is asserted. For example, a 1 for a pump
relay means that the pump is running.

mA Input (R41,090) [MR 200]
The mA input is scaled from 0 to 2,000 (0 to 20 mA multiplied by 100). P254 displays the
value of the input. This parameter is indexed by the input number.
mA Output (R41,110-41,111)
The mA output is scaled from 0 to 2,000 (0 to 20 mA multiplied by 100). This is displayed in
P911.
Pump Control (R41,400 – R41,474)
Only relays set for pump control (P111 = 50 to 52) are available. These registers have no
effect on relays programmed for other uses.
Pump ON Setpoint (R41,420 – R41,425)
The ON setpoint level (P112) for the referenced pump relay.
The setpoint is scaled from 0 to 10,000 (0 to 100% of span multiplied by 100). So 54.02% is
shown in the register as 5402.
